Relieving Pressure on a Saturday Night

The Bastion followed Robert Buscemi around Saturday afternoon, on his flyering blitz of the neighborhood of Wicker Park, in anticipation of his one-man show September 7. After announcing to the denizens of the 'hood his impending arrival at the Subterranean, it was a mad dash to the Northside for a set at Pressure Billiards and Cafe, the only all-ages showcase in the city. He was joined by John Markham, Ron Rickey, Nick Vatterott, Ricky Carmona, and Sam Fels and a packed house for the "BYOB if yer sneaky" show. The Bastion caught Mr. Buscemi and Mr. Fels on video (see below). You can also see some photos here. After the show, the Bastion caught up with Sam and friend Dan for some post-show celebration at the Huettenbar, and even later on, ran into the comedy superfan Pablo at the local dive bar, out with friends for some karaoke. We're not sure if he recognized us outside in the "real world". We couldn't mistake him and that legendary laugh, however.
